New Article in Global Pet Industry: Plasma: a functional protein reshaping pet nutrition

Discover why pet food manufacturers and formulators are tapping into plasma’s bioactive properties to meet rising demands for better pet diets.

Plasma is a high-quality protein alternative with proven palatability that can outperform common ingredients, like egg powder, poultry byproduct meal and wheat gluten.

Research (Vasconcellos et al., 2023) shows it contains unique bioactive components – immunoglobulins, bioactive peptides and growth factors – that provide notable health benefits beyond standard nutrition, while enhancing food acceptance.

Moving toward sustainability

Plasma addresses sustainability by efficiently using animal ingredients that might otherwise be discarded.

Compared to proteins such as wheat gluten or egg powder, plasma’s environmental footprint tends to be lower, supporting a more circular approach to pet food production.
